The beautiful architectural wonder of Nakhal Fort in the quaint Omani village of Nakhal is home to centuries worth of history. With sweeping views of the surroundings, this majestic fortress rises high amid the untamed mountains. The 17th-century Nakhal Fort, with its massive towers, ornate carvings, and high walls, is a prime example of traditional Omani architecture.

Nakhal Fort opening hours are from 6 am to 6 pm, so plan your tour accordingly.
The trek to Nakhal Fort in Oman is simple and delightful. The following advice can help you get there:
By Car: Nakhal Fort is conveniently located along a road. Follow the directions for Nakhal by taking Route 15 from Muscat in the direction of the Al Batinah Motorway. Depending on traffic and road conditions, the trip takes about an hour.
By Public Transit: From Muscat to Nakhal, there are public buses that run often. For the most convenient choice, check out the local bus timetables and routes. It's crucial to keep in mind that public transport may only be available sometimes.
Guided Tours: By joining a guided tour that includes Nakhal Fort on its schedule is another well-liked choice. These excursions frequently include transportation, knowledgeable tour guides, and more extensive experience.
Once you arrive in Nakhal, the fort is located in the heart of the town and easily visible. Follow the signs or ask locals for directions if needed.
The milder months from October to April are the ideal time to visit Nakhal Fort in Oman. It's the perfect time to explore the fort and its surroundings because the weather is pleasant and warm throughout this time.
To escape the hottest part of the day, it is best to visit Nakhal Fort either early in the morning or late in the afternoon. This makes it possible for you to gently explore the fort's crevices and corners without getting too uncomfortable.
In addition, weekdays can be less congested than weekends, when more visitors and residents visit Nakhal Fort. You may now admire the fort's architectural beauty and historical value in a more tranquil and immersive environment.

No reservations are necessary in advance to visit Nakhal Fort. Simply show up at the fort during operating hours and buy your tickets there.
Imam Sultan bin Saif Al Ya'arubi constructed Nakhal Fort in the 17th century. Over time, his heirs, the Yarubi dynasty, enlarged and strengthened the fort, leaving behind a remarkable architectural legacy.
